**Subject: Bulk edit fix for Gridhaven admin table**

Shipping the bulk-edit patch tonight. Previously, selecting rows across pages silently dropped edits on unloaded pages; now the selection is server-side and all rows update atomically. Migration adds one index, runs in under a minute. No config changes. Smoke-tested against the staging dataset with 50k rows. Hold the train if the canary check fails. Candidate build is below.

session token of kahog-bahif = htk9_f63daec35

Subject: Handover — cron drift on Larkmill

Taking over the cron drift investigation. Short version: the scheduler node's clock skews ~40s nightly; suspect the NTP sidecar restarting mid-sync. Repro steps are in the Larkmill runbook. Deploys to the scheduler still require signed pushes, so you'll need the deploy key below.

release key, taduf-yajef: bky13_uGiieNoy5KKUY

Handover: Veldrin template rendering

Taking over from me on the Veldrin render path? The main hotspot is partial re-compilation on every request; I added a compile cache keyed by template hash, which cut p95 latency roughly in half. Don't raise the cache size without checking heap headroom on the smaller nodes. Warmup runs at boot and takes about 40 seconds. The current production settings are as follows.

config for bahop-baduf:
[kasion]
team = lamath
access_code = ac_d807e5
host = kasion.paliqcloud.corp
port = 4000
owner = julix.tamvan
peer = frair.qorvelsoft.local